移动设备上的白色右边距

时间:2014-05-30 00:05:02

标签: html css

我创建了一个可以在桌面上正确显示的网站,但在移动设备上,我在屏幕右侧获得了一个很大的白色边距。我尝试了到目前为止找到的每个解决方案,基本上都是这样的:

html,body
{
    width: 100%;
    height: 100%;
    margin: 0px;
    padding: 0px;
    overflow-x: hidden;
    overflow-y: auto;
}

尝试了每一个组合,但我能摆脱的最多的是我没有边距,而是一个垂直的滚动条也不太好。可以请某人帮我解决我的问题吗?

您可以看到此问题here

1 个答案:

答案 0 :(得分:0)

您还应设置max-width:100%;或尝试在html代码中找到元素(使用浏览器中的开发工具),其宽度属性值高于移动屏幕分辨率。

我发现.menu2类元素的边际值为负值。将此设置为0,并将.main元素的宽度更改为100%而不是ems中的值将在浏览器中解决此问题。